Pleating and Crease Setting Machinery

topic
Pleating machines fold fabric into defined fold geometries and hold them under steam-heat treatment at 130 to 160 degrees Celsius for permanent crease setting in synthetic fibres, using folding blades, box folders, or accordion pleating attachments that create defined pleat widths, depths, and spacing patterns that are heat-set into permanent form for pleated skirt, trouser, and decorative textile applications.

Role

Creates permanent decorative pleats and crease structures in thermoplastic synthetic fabrics through heat-setting that fixes the folded configuration as a permanent fabric dimension feature, enabling production of pleated garments and home textiles with stable pleats that maintain their appearance through repeated laundering without requiring re-pressing that natural fibre equivalents would require.
